What is the difference between Trainee Reefer vs Trainee Truck Driver?

AspectTrainee ReeferTrainee Truck Driver
CertificationsCommercial Driver's License (CDL), Reefer-specific trainingCDL, general driving training
Work EnvironmentRefrigerated truck units, cold storage facilitiesOpen roads, highways, various terrains
Industry UsageFood, pharmaceuticals, perishable goodsGeneral freight, various cargo types

Both roles require a CDL and involve driving trucks, but Trainee Reefer focuses on refrigerated transport, while Trainee Truck Driver covers general freight. Reefer trainees learn to handle temperature-sensitive cargo, often in specialized environments, whereas truck driver trainees gain experience with diverse cargo and long-distance routes.
